Nhan Dan Online – Forty contemporary lacquer paintings and more than 200 handicraft products from craft villages and ethnic minorities are on display at an exhibition entitled ‘Vietnamese Lacquer and Handicrafts’ in the southern French city of Marseille.


Speaking at the opening of the exhibition, Marseille Vice-Mayor Roca Serra expressed his pleasure with Vietnam’s impressive and colourful presence in the city, saying that the exhibition is a continuation of the fine co-operation between Marseille and Vietnam, especially that in tertiary education and health.


Nguyen Thi Bich Hue, counsellor at the Vietnamese Embassy in France, expressed her thanks for the support of Marseille’s authorities and described the event as a fine contribution to Marseille’s cultural diversity.


Many attendees also said they were deeply impressed with the beauty and sophistication of the contemporary lacquer paintings and craft works, which include ceramics, rattan, and silver.


The exhibition, held jointly by the Vietnam Ministry of Culture, Sports and Tourism and the Vietnamese Embassy in France as part of activities celebrating the ‘Vietnam Year in France’ in 2014, runs until March 20.
